Principales différences entre fsck et chkdsk?


Réponses:


12

Hormis le lien que fluteflute mentionne, la principale différence pour l'utilisateur final est que chkdsk vérifie uniquement les systèmes de fichiers pris en charge dans Windows, Fat32 et NTFS comme principaux.

vérifications fsck, Fat32, NTFS (via ntfs-3g), ext2, ext3, ext4, reiser, xfs et tout un tas d'autres. faire un man fsckwil vous donnera les détails. Mais le fait est que fsck utilise en fait un autre programme pour exécuter la vérification en fonction du système de fichiers qui va être vérifié, donc par exemple, si le système de fichiers est ext4, alors il utilisera fsck.ext4 , si le système de fichiers est btrfs, alors il utilisera fsck.btrfs.

Donc, fondamentalement, chkdsk est limité et optimisé pour ntfs tandis que fsck est non seulement ouvert à plusieurs fylesystems, mais il reçoit des optimisations et des fonctionnalités beaucoup plus importantes que l'homologue Windows dans le même laps de temps. Et à cause de cela, il effectue des vérifications rapides et des vérifications approfondies sur un système de fichiers en fonction du fylesystem réel, de l'erreur détectée, des indicateurs sur le fylesystem et d'autres attributs actifs sur le système.

Les outils qui ressemblent à chkdsk lorsque le système de fichiers NTFS est impliqué sont plusieurs des collections d'outils ntfs-3g qui dans certains cas dépassent ce que chkdsk (et même scandisk) peut faire, par exemple:

ntfsfix - Forces Windows to check NTFS at boot time  
ntfsresize - Resize an NTFS volume  
ntfsundelete - Find files that have been deleted and recover them  
ntfsdefrag - Defragment files, directories and the MFT  
ntfsck - Perform consistency checks on a volume  

Cela donne de nouvelles façons de faire la récupération, la maintenance et la réparation de logiciels. Par exemple, dans les cas où un problème survient que le système Windows ne se charge pas, vous pouvez charger votre Ubuntu et résoudre certains des problèmes avec un rapide fsck / ntfs-3g sur la partition / disque. Ou restaurer quelque chose, défragmenter, etc. Vous donne une solution supplémentaire à plusieurs problèmes.

En utilisant notre site, vous reconnaissez avoir lu et compris notre politique liée aux cookies et notre politique de confidentialité.
Licensed under cc by-sa 3.0 with attribution required.